Abstract
The dynamic characteristics of the ship's plate frame is an important factor in determining the structural quality of the ship. In this paper, the structural impact response spectrum and the deformation displacement of the plate structure under the blast load are used as indicators to assess the impact resistance. A finite element model of the plate structure and flow field is established. The dynamic characteristics of composite laminated plates with different characteristics under the underwater explosion loads are analyzed. The results show that the elastic modulus and Poisson’s ratio of the composite laminated, the number of layers, the fiber laying angle, all affect the mechanical properties and impact resistance of the plate structure.
